Research on 10 kV Single-Phase Grounding Pulse Line Selection Based on Second Harmonic Component Detection

  • Due to the influence of power system structure, operating conditions and other factors, the existing route selection methods have some shortcomings. In order to ensure the accuracy of line selection, this paper presents a method of line selection with pulse current, which flows through the fault line and combines with the second harmonic component detection technology to detect. The model and simulation of the non-effective grounding system with neutral point are carried out, and the field test of the high voltage laboratory is carried out to verify the effectiveness of the method.
